BIM 3D design, also known as building information modeling, has revolutionized the way architectural modeling and construction technology operate. With its ability to create accurate and detailed 3D models of buildings and infrastructure, BIM has become an essential tool for architects, engineers, and construction professionals.
One of the key benefits of BIM 3D design is its ability to provide a complete and detailed representation of a building or infrastructure project. By creating a digital 3D model, architects and engineers can visualize the entire project and make informed decisions about design, construction, and maintenance. This level of detail and accuracy reduces the risk of errors and increases efficiency throughout the construction process.
Furthermore, BIM 3D design allows for improved collaboration among project stakeholders. By sharing a central 3D model, architects, engineers, contractors, and clients can work together to identify and resolve issues before they arise on the construction site. This level of coordination and communication leads to smoother construction processes and improved project outcomes.
In addition to its practical benefits, BIM 3D design also offers compelling visualizations that help stakeholders understand the design intent and make better decisions. With 3D visualization, clients can experience the project in a more immersive and realistic manner, enabling them to provide feedback and make informed decisions about the design.
Moreover, BIM 3D design contributes to a more sustainable and environmentally friendly construction process. By analyzing building performance and energy consumption within the 3D model, architects and engineers can optimize designs for energy efficiency and reduce the environmental impact of construction projects.
